How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chapel Hill?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Chapel Hill Studio Apartments | $1,330 | $929 | $1,570 |
Chapel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,476 | $860 | $3,407 |
Chapel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,903 | $965 | $3,910 |
Chapel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,074 | $1,395 | $2,571 |
Chapel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,930 | $1,930 | $1,930 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Chapel Hill
How much are Studio apartments in Chapel Hill?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Chapel Hill with rent ranges from $929 to $1,570 with an average price of $1,330.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Chapel Hill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Chapel Hill ranges from $860 to $3,407 with an average monthly rent of $1,476.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Chapel Hill c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Chapel Hill range from $965 to $3,910.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,903.
How expensive are Chapel Hill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Chapel Hill on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,395 to $2,571 - averaging $2,074 for the location.
